Détails du cours
• Innovation Fundamentals in Software Engineering: Understanding the role of innovation in software engineering, exploring various innovation models, and learning how to apply them in a software engineering context.
• Trends in Software Engineering: Keeping up-to-date with the latest trends and technologies in software engineering, including cloud computing, artificial intelligence, machine learning, and the internet of things (IoT).
• Design Thinking for Software Engineers: Learning how to apply design thinking principles to software engineering, including user-centered design, prototyping, and iteration.
• Agile Methodologies for Innovation: Understanding how agile methodologies can support innovation in software engineering, including Scrum, Kanban, and Lean.
• Intellectual Property and Patent Law for Software Engineers: Learning about the legal aspects of software innovation, including intellectual property, patents, and licensing agreements.
• Data-Driven Innovation: Understanding how to use data to drive innovation in software engineering, including data analytics, machine learning, and artificial intelligence.
• Innovation in Software Testing: Exploring the latest trends and techniques in software testing, including test-driven development, behavior-driven development, and automated testing.
• Innovation Culture and Leadership: Developing a culture of innovation and leadership skills, including team building, communication, and motivation.
• Software Architecture for Innovation: Learning how to design software architecture that supports innovation, including microservices, serverless architecture, and event-driven architecture.
• Continuous Learning and Improvement: Emphasizing the importance of continuous learning and improvement in software engineering innovation, including staying up-to-date with the latest research and trends, and implementing feedback loops to drive improvement.
